Text nodes in a single text flow.
 TextFlow uses the text and the font of each Text node inside of it,
 plus its own width and text alignment to determine the location for each child.
 A single Text node can span over several lines due to wrapping, and
 the visual location of the Text node can differ from the logical location
 due to bidi reordering.
 
 Any Node other than Text will be treated as an embedded object in the
 text layout. It will be inserted in the content using its preferred width,
 height, and baseline offset.
 
 When a Text node is inside a TextFlow, some of its properties are ignored.
 For example, the x and y properties of the Text node are ignored since
 the location of the node is determined by the parent. Likewise, the wrapping
 width in the Text node is ignored since the width used for wrapping
 is the TextFlow's width. The value of the pickOnBounds property
 of a Text node is set to false when it is laid out by the
 TextFlow. This happens because the content of a single Text node can be
 split and placed in different locations in the TextFlow (usually due to
 line breaking and bidi reordering).
 
 The wrapping width of the layout is determined by the region's current width.
 It can be specified by the application by setting the TextFlow's preferred
 width. If no wrapping is desired, the application can either set the preferred
 with to Double.MAX_VALUE or
 Region.USE_COMPUTED_SIZE.
 
 Paragraphs are separated by '\n' present in any Text child.
 
Example of a TextFlow:
     Text text1 = new Text("Big italic red text");
     text1.setFill(Color.RED);
     text1.setFont(Font.font("Helvetica", FontPosture.ITALIC, 40));
     Text text2 = new Text(" little bold blue text");
     text2.setFill(Color.BLUE);
     text2.setFont(Font.font("Helvetica", FontWeight.BOLD, 10));
     TextFlow textFlow = new TextFlow(text1, text2);
 
 TextFlow lays out each managed child regardless of the child's visible property value;
 unmanaged children are ignored for all layout calculations.
 TextFlow may be styled with backgrounds and borders using CSS. See its
 Region superclass for details.
Resizable Range
 A TextFlow's parent will resize the TextFlow within the TextFlow's range
 during layout. By default, the TextFlow computes this range based on its content
 as outlined in the tables below.
 
| width | height | |
|---|---|---|
| minimum | left/right insets | top/bottom insets plus the height of the text content | 
| preferred | left/right insets plus the width of the text content | top/bottom insets plus the height of the text content | 
| maximum | Double.MAX_VALUE | Double.MAX_VALUE | 
 A TextFlow's unbounded maximum width and height are an indication to the parent that
 it may be resized beyond its preferred size to fill whatever space is assigned to it.
 
 TextFlow provides properties for setting the size range directly. These
 properties default to the sentinel value Region.USE_COMPUTED_SIZE, however the
 application may set them to other values as needed:
 
     textflow.setMaxWidth(500);
 Region.USE_COMPUTED_SIZE.
 
 TextFlow does not clip its content by default, so it is possible that children's
 bounds may extend outside of its own bounds if a child's preferred size is larger than
 the space the TextFlow has to allocate for it.
